Georgetown is a city in scott county. It is the county seat for scott county. The city is named in the honor of president George washington. It is the home of Georgetown college, a private liberal arts college. The City's recent growth began in mid 80's when toyota build its first wholly owned united states plant. The plant which currently builds the camry, solara, and avalon opened in 1988 and the largest building covered in terms of acres in US building

Lexington Cementery (170 acres) is a private, non-profit cemetery and arboretum located in 833 w Main Street, lexington. The Lexington Cemetery was established in 1849 as a place of beauty and public cemetery containing 64000 interments. Its plantings include boxwood, cherries, crabapples, dogwoods, magnolus, taxus, and flowers such as begonias, chryshanthimums, irises, jonguils, and tulips
